Ogbuefi Ezeudu brought the message to Okonkwo that the Oracle had demanded the death of Ikemefuna, the boy living in Okonkwo's household.

What warning does ogbuefi ezeudu give okonkwo about ikemefuna in things fall apart?

Ogbuefi Ezeudu warns Okonkwo not to take part in Ikemefuna's death, as Ikemefuna calls Okonkwo "father" and considers him a role model. Ezeudu advises Okonkwo to avoid involvement to prevent any harm to his own future. Despite the warning, Okonkwo ultimately participates in Ikemefuna's death under pressure from the village elders.


Why does Ezeudu tell Okonkwo not to kill Ikemefuma in Things Fall Apart?

Ezeudu warns Okonkwo not to participate in Ikemefuna's killing because Ikemefuna calls Okonkwo "father" and has been living with them for three years. Ezeudu fears that Okonkwo's involvement in the killing will bring him harm and cause his chi to turn against him.

Who is killed at the funeral of Ezeudu?

Since Ezeudu was a great warrior who took three of his clan's four titles, his funeral is large and elaborate. The men beat their drums and fire their guns into the air. Okonkwo's gun accidentally goes off, killing Ezeudu's sixteen-year-old son.
